The attached patch makes the prefix argument ARG to `org-agenda'
optional so that it is easier to call from the eshell command line.
There may be some reason not to make this change, but so far I am
enjoying it.

Subject: [PATCH] Make the ARG argument to `org-agenda' optional.
This makes it easy to
call org-agenda from the eshell command line.
---
lisp/org-agenda.el | 2 +-
1 files changed, 1 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)
diff --git a/lisp/org-agenda.el b/lisp/org-agenda.el
index 435a967..74bd614 100644
--- a/lisp/org-agenda.el
+++ b/lisp/org-agenda.el
@@ -1444,7 +1444,7 @@ that have been changed along."
(defvar org-agenda-overriding-restriction nil)
;;;###autoload
-(defun org-agenda (arg &optional keys restriction)
+(defun org-agenda (&optional arg keys restriction)
"Dispatch agenda commands to collect entries to the agenda buffer.
Prompts for a command to execute. Any prefix arg will be passed
on to the selected command. The default selections are:
